Susan Jane Hayes

Photo of Susan Jane Hayes
Susan Jane Hayes, age 74, of Vienna, departed this life on Saturday, July 2, 2016, in the Phelps County Regional Medical Center, Rolla. She was born on May 17, 1942, in Maries County, a daughter of William Menzo and Anita Dale (Lawson) Hinson. Jane was united in marriage on September 16, 1961, at Newburg, to Larry Dale Hayes, and to this union four children were born. Jane accepted the Lord Jesus Christ as her personal savior, and at the time of her passing, she was a member of the Vienna United Methodist Church and was active in the church organizations. She was an active member and a board member of the Vienna Senior Citizens Center, a member of the Vienna-Bassett Eagles Club F.O.E. 4340 Ladies Auxiliary, and a member of the Holy Hatters Ladies at the Vienna United Methodist Church. During her working life, Jane was employed at the Missouri Department of Social Services as a family case worker in Maries County where she worked for 32 years prior to her retirement in about 1995. She enjoyed participating in bowling league, playing cards, bingo, taking trips to the boat, and was an enthusiastic St. Louis Cardinals baseball fan. Most of all, Jane loved spending her time at activities that involved her children and grandchildren. Those left to mourn the passing of Jane include her children, Clifford Hayes, Mark and Kari Hayes, Keith and Angie Hayes, and Julie Hayes; her five grandchildren, Danielle Hayes, Parker Hayes, Carson Hayes, Kamryn Hayes, and Carter Hayes; brother-in-law, Don and Alice Hayes, Portsmouth, New Hampshire; sister-in-law, Rev. Karen and Bill Alden, Glasgow, Missouri; and a host of other relatives and friends. She was preceded in death by her husband; one granddaughter, Victoria Susan Lucille Hayes; her parents; and two siblings, June Weathers, and William Hinson. Visitation for Jane will be held from 5:00 - 7:00 p.m. on Wednesday, July 6, 2016, and from 9:00 - 10:00 a.m. on Thursday, July 7, 2016, all in the Vienna United Methodist Church. Funeral services will be conducted for Ms. Hayes at 10:00 a.m. on Thursday, July 7, 2016, in the Vienna United Methodist Church with Rev. Karen Alden officiating. Interment will follow in the Kenner Cemetery near Dixon, under the direction of the Vienna Chapel of the Birmingham-Martin Funeral Home.
